Gemini to Invest $24M as Part of India Expansion Plans

Web3 & Enterprise·September 28, 2023, 10:04 AM

US-headquartered crypto exchange platform Gemini is exploring further operational expansion abroad, turning its attention specifically right now to India.

The company first forayed into the world’s most populous country back in April with the announcement of the imminent launch of an engineering center.

Having tested the waters in the South Asian country, the crypto exchange has decided to broaden its presence in the nation, according to a blog post published to the firm’s website on Tuesday. With a capital influx of Rs. 200 crore ($24 million), the exchange will be growing its development center in Gurgaon, a city that serves as an integral part of India’s National Capital Region (NCR).

70-member Gurgaon team

Gemini has already onboarded over 70 staff members to its Gurgaon team. The company is actively hiring for more roles to fill its internal verticals, including tech development, finance, and compliance. In the next two years, the exchange plans to invest up to Rs. 200 crore ($24 million) in its Gurgaon facility, demonstrating a significant commitment where the Indian market is concerned.

In an official statement, the company stated:

“India has long been regarded as a hub for bar-raising talent by the world’s top technology companies, and we are thrilled to share that we are deepening our investment in the country. We are delighted to build on that announcement and reveal that we have opened our office within the Cyber Hub at Campus Cyber Greens.”

The business is looking to tap into India’s rich pool of engineering talent to bolster its ecosystem with fresh Web3 solutions, inclusive of resource allocation towards optimized platform security.

 

Singapore expansion

Pravjit Tiwana had previously been welcomed on board as the CEO of Gemini’s Asia-Pacific (APAC) operations earlier this year. He was previously the global chief technology officer (CTO) at the crypto exchange. Alongside this expansion, the company’s previous announcement in June to expand operations in Singapore is a task that also falls within Tiwana’s remit. At the time, the firm expressed the view that the APAC market will be crucial in securing the next phase of growth for the enterprise.

Gemini signaled back in June that it intended to expand its reach in the Middle East also by pursuing a trading license in the United Arab Emirates.

“India is undoubtedly a leading global hub for entrepreneurship and technological development. We are thrilled to build Gemini’s presence in India as we continue on our mission to unlock the next era of financial, creative, and personal freedom with crypto and Web3 innovation,” Gemini’s blog added, praising the ‘Startup India’ initiative.

 

Growing interest in Indian market

Previously, other crypto platforms like Coinbase and Algorand have also shown interest in onboarding software talent from India onto their teams. Amid the backdrop of India coming closer to possibly getting a concrete set of crypto rules around December this year, other crypto firms have also stepped into the market.

In June, Gibraltar-based crypto-friendly bank Xapo announced its entrance into the Indian market. The OKX crypto exchange based in Seychelles is also scheduling a full-fledged expansion into the country.

Nexon Korea Intensifies its Blockchain Focus with Nexon Universe

Nexon Korea Intensifies its Blockchain Focus with Nexon UniverseSouth Korean gaming giant Nexon Korea is moving its dedicated blockchain division to its recently renamed subsidiary, Nexon Universe. According to local news outlet Newsis, this subsidiary, initially known as Nexon Block and founded last year, will welcome approximately 80 employees from the parent company’s blockchain group. The leader at the helm of Nexon Universe will be Kang Dae-hyun, who serves as the Chief Operating Officer (COO) at Nexon Korea.Photo by Shubham Dhage on UnsplashNFT-powered MapleStory UniverseNexon Korea’s blockchain division has so far been overseeing the MapleStory Universe project, an NFT-powered ecosystem that utilizes MapleStory’s intellectual property.The objective of MapleStory Universe is to establish an environment that facilitates the seamless movement of NFTs, which represent in-game characters and items, throughout its ecosystem. Beyond this, the project is dedicated to forging connections with other NFT initiatives, aiming to become part of the broader global blockchain community.In August of last year, COO Kang participated in a blockchain conference to highlight Nexon’s ongoing transformative endeavors. The transition of offline games to online platforms marked Nexon’s first evolution, while the second ambition revolves around the expansion of its gaming ecosystem using the capabilities of Web3, Kang said.Turning in-game items into NFTsAmong these strategic moves is the development of MapleStory N, the first game within the MapleStory Universe. This desktop-based MMORPG is currently under development and incorporates blockchain technology. MapleStory N will allow gamers to earn items during gameplay, which can subsequently be transformed into NFTs. The fees collected from in-game economic interactions will be distributed as rewards to both contributors within the MapleStory Universe ecosystem and Nexon.Nexon’s blockchain collaborationsAs part of the MapleStory Universe creation, Nexon joined hands with Ethereum scaling blockchain protocol Polygon. In particular, Nexon employs a Polygon Supernet, which empowers developers to tailor a blockchain to suit their gaming requirements.Furthermore, Nexon made its entry into the realm of Japanese gaming blockchain Oasys in April, acting as a validator. Oasys, established in February of last year, aims to popularize play-to-earn (P2E) games. Notable validators include Bandai Namco Research, Sega, Ubisoft, Yield Guild Games, KDDI, and Softbank.Adding to its array of collaborations, Nexon forged a memorandum of understanding (MOU) with blockchain wallet company Haechi Labs in May, within the context of the MapleStory Universe undertaking. Nexon Korea’s strategy includes leveraging Haechi’s “face wallet,” which simplifies the process of establishing and overseeing blockchain wallets for users. This is expected to offer a seamless and user-friendly experience for newcomers to the field.

KITC Cooperates with Buysell Standards to Develop Security Token Products in Korea

KITC Cooperates with Buysell Standards to Develop Security Token Products in KoreaKorea Investment and Securities Co. (KITC), a leading securities company in South Korea, has partnered with Buysell Standards, the operator of the fractional investment platform PIECE, to jointly develop security token services.Photo by Tierra Mallorca on UnsplashNon-traditional securitiesAccording to a report from local news outlet News1, the two entities have agreed to collaborate comprehensively on security token products. This includes offering non-traditional securities such as investment contracts and non-monetary trust contracts, establishing infrastructure for launching investment products on token issuance platforms, and setting up processes for trust agreements.Buysell Standards has been expanding its range of fractional investment products from art and luxury goods to ships. The company has successfully completed various blockchain-related projects, including the development of its own blockchain mainnet for security token issuance.KITC’s security token effortsIn March, KITC established ST Friends, an alliance established in cooperation with Internet-only banks Kakao Bank and Toss Bank. The alliance has been actively working towards commercializing security tokens by signing business agreements with fractional investment firms like content investment platform Funderful and proptech platform Valuemap Corp. Proptech, the abbreviation of property technology, refers to the use of information technology to facilitate real estate buying, selling, and management.KITC believes that the partnership with Buysell Standards will accelerate the process of providing innovative financial products. Choi Seo-ryong, the head of the platform division at KITC, expressed excitement about collaborating with Buysell Standards, renowned for its expertise in digitizing real-world assets (RWAs). Choi emphasized KITC’s commitment to converting various content that we encounter in our daily lives into security tokens.Last month, KITC inked a memorandum of understanding (MOU) with Open Asset, a blockchain fintech company based in Seoul, to develop a distributed ledger system for ST Friends.Similarly, Buysell Standards has also been proactive in forming partnerships for security token projects. In February and April, the fractional investment platform operator entered into collaborations with Shinhan Securities and KB Securities, respectively.
